Driftwood Dreams on Beer Can Island (Greer Island) Longboat Key, Florida
Beer Can Island, also known as Greer Island, located on Longboat Key in Florida is known for its picturesque blend of sandy shores, striking driftwood formations, and crystal-clear waters.